Overview

One day excursion to Ubud area will give such a memorable experience. To see the daily life of traditional ubud community will attract you to always come to this area. We know how to invite you to explore this place as we live daily and become part of this community. The tours will allow you to see Tegenungan Waterfall where a massive water fall and flowing along Petanu River in Ubud. Then othe way to Elephant Cave Temple you may stop at Mas Village with its popular high quality wood carving. Next, visit Goa Gajah or Elephant cave temple is an archaeological site where relic-filled courtyard and view the rock-wall carvings, a central meditational cave, bathing pools and fountains. After that, stop at Ubud Monkey Forest the home of more than 600 long tailed macaques in the tropical green forest. Ubud traditional market and King’s Palace is your next stop. Walk and find some arts souvenir along the hundreds traditional shops and view the King’s palace nearby. Finally, do not miss the chance to see magical Tegalalang rice terrace and coffee plantation for traditional coffee experience.

Bagus is the best!!

It was a very comprehensive tour and we had so much fun and learned a lot about Balinese culture and history.Unfortunately, the Monkey Sanctuary was closed due to yesterday’s tragic tree fall during rainy season - sincerely hoping everyone that was injured is okay xx However, we were able to do the rest of our tour! We started out at the UC Gold and Silver store and saw all the beautiful handiwork - quite expensive but rightfully so. We then visited a batik painting/weaving workshop where the process was explained to us. There was a gorgeous gallery and shop of handmade batik wonders! This was followed by a similar experience at a local wood carving shop.Bagus then took us to a restaurant in Ubud - Semar Kuning Resto - which was a wonderful recommendation with great local dishes for a relatively affordable price (approx AU$10 each for our main dishes which were huge portions). Earlier in the day, he had told us about luwak coffee, and after lunch he took us to Satria Luwak Coffee where we learned about the creation process and got to enjoy a complimentary tea and coffee tasting :)He then took us to the elephant cave temple and taught us about Balinese prayers and ceremonies. (Btw he made it very clear though we did already know: the elephant cave does not have elephants). He took us inside the cave for a bit and showed us where people used to meditate as well.Lastly, we visited the Tegalalang Rice Terraces, which was high up on our list, and it did not disappoint! We got really lucky with the timing of the rain just as we got out of the nest and took pictures! Bagus also took a really cute instagram video for us that we didn’t even think of!I’ll preface by saying we got the all inclusive package but without the lunch and rice terrace swing, because we weren’t too fussed about the swing and ended up paying for a random lunch which we loved!Overall, Bagus was an amazing driver and we would definitely tour with him again! Highly recommend! He was a bit nervous about his English, but he had no reason to be - he knew plenty and communication was easy and fun. Very nice and knowledgeable tour driver who made the whole experience so comfortable and engaging.In short: Bagus was the best!
